Description
Technical field
The utility model relates to a kind of slag-draining device with air bubble, belongs to industrial dedusting apparatus field.
Background technology
In industrial process, in the production of material, transport, collection process, often can run into pulverulent solids material, can there is the problem of pipe choking in this kind of material in course of conveying.A kind of Residue extraction pipeline such as shown in Fig. 1, this pipeline comprises vertical duct 1 and tilted tube 3, it is chamfering 2 between vertical duct 1 and tilted tube 3, material enters into Residue extraction pipeline from vertical duct 1, discharged by tilted tube 3, in actual use, can there is the problem of chamfering 2 place feed blocking in this kind of pipeline, thus impact production is carried out smoothly.

Detailed description of the invention
As shown in Figure 2, the utility model provides a kind of slag-draining device with air bubble, comprise the gas system that stores, pulse gassing system, flow guide system, wherein store gas system and comprise air pump 10, air pressure adjusting valve 20, compressed air tank 30 successively according to air-flow direct of travel, wherein pulse gassing system comprises impulse electromagnetic valve 40, wherein flow guide system comprises horizontal mozzle 50 and oblique mozzle 52 successively according to air-flow direct of travel, and described horizontal mozzle 50 end is provided with seal ring 53.During use, first, pressurized air is filled with in compressed air tank 30 by air pump 10, is controlled the charged pressure of air pump 10 by air pressure adjusting valve 20; Then, inflated in horizontal mozzle 50 according to certain time interval by impulse electromagnetic valve 40, because the seal ring 53 of horizontal mozzle 50 one end limits, air-flow can only by the intermittent discharge of oblique mozzle 52.
Further, as shown in Figure 3, slag-draining device is arranged on Residue extraction pipeline 60 side, is provided with oblique scum pipe 70 below Residue extraction pipeline 60, and oblique scum pipe 70 side has inclined-plane 71, and oblique scum pipe 70 lower end is connected with conveyer 80.Residue extraction pipeline 60 and oblique scum pipe 70 are fastened together by bolt 70, slag granular material drops to inclined-plane 71 from Residue extraction pipeline 60,71 pairs, inclined-plane slag granular material produces stop and slows down material gait of march, and material is slowly slipped in the conveyer 80 of below.During use, the air-flow of oblique mozzle 52 discharge is intermittent is blown into Residue extraction pipeline 60, avoids slag granular material to block up in oblique scum pipe 70.
Further, in order to better air-flow be blown to susceptible to plugging position, the direction of tilt of oblique mozzle 52 can inclined-plane 71 corresponding; In order to the air pressure in real-time monitored compressed air tank 30, compression indicator 31 can be set on compressed air tank 30; In order to can the size of air pulse in free adjustment flow guide system, hand valve 51 can be set at horizontal mozzle 50.
